Defending Charismatic Worship & Worship as Adoration
from Call Him Abba
Episode 3 is about worship: what it is, why we do it, and why one of us had to be theologically convinced that raising our hands in church wasn’t weird. The three of us all grew up with pretty different worship backgrounds: Bex in a charismatic Pentecostal church, Destiny in the Catholic Church, and John in a more conservative Bible church environment. So we talk through how those backgrounds shaped us, what we used to think worship was, and how the Lord has changed the way we understand it now. We get into John 4, where Jesus says the Father is looking for worshipers who worship in spirit and in truth, and we talk about what that actually means in real life. Not just singing the right words. Not just having good theology. Not just feeling something during the bridge. But actually offering something to the Lord. We also talk about worship and prayer rising like incense in Revelation 8, the sacrifice of praise in Hebrews 13, thanksgiving as worship in Psalm 50, David’s worship in 1 Chronicles 15 and 25, and Romans 12, where Paul says our whole lives are meant to be offered to God as spiritual worship. Basically, this episode is our attempt to defend worship that is expressive, biblical, surrendered, and maybe a little uncomfortable if you grew up a part of the “Frozen Chosen.” We talk about lifting hands, sacrifice, surrender, Catholic reverence, charismatic chaos, Gary V, and why worship is not ultimately about what we get out of it.
